Facility Tours - click here

Residents, schools, and community groups can request guided tours of select Water Resources facilities. Available tours include the Water Treatment Plant, Wastewater Reclamation Facilities, and the Ocala Wetland Recharge Park. Tours must be scheduled at least two weeks in advance.
